If your spa doesn’t seem to be working the way you believe it should, please review the “START-UP” and “OPERATION” instructions in this manual. If this doesn’t help
you correct the problem, follow the appropriate instructions below. If the problem still is not resolved, call your Caldera
®
dealer.

After filling or refilling the spa:
a jet pump is operating, but
water is not flowing from any
of its jets.
•
Pump is not properly primed.
1. Turn off power to the spa at the breaker and remove the equipment
compartment door (as seen on page 36).
2. Loosen the union on the top of the pump(s) (as seen on page 36) to
allow the air to escape, the hand-tighten the union(s).
3. Turn power back on, activate the pump and check to make sure
union is tight enough to keep it from leaking. Re-install pump and
equipment doors.
